"Behind us, the hat spun out into the morning air in a white blur, like a miniature flying saucer, and landed right smack in the middle of the highway." What figurative language is this? ​

Answer:

The figurative language used in this sentence is a simile.

Explanation:

The use of the word "like" compares the hat spinning in the air to a miniature flying saucer, which was the logical reasoning behind my answer.
